Children attending school must be immunized against diphtheria, tetanus, pertussis, meningococcal, polio, measles, mumps, rubella, hepatitis B and varicella. All students are required to provide documentation that includes the month, day and year the vaccine was administered.

Required immunizations should be administered according to the current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ices Schedule, including all spacing, ( ). To remain in school, students "in progress" must have an Immunization In Progress form (Imm. P. 14) on file.

To protect against vaccine-preventable diseases, the State of Missouri requires children to be immunized with specific vaccines before entering or continuing education in all public and some private schools.

This exemption must be provided on an original Department of Health and Senior Services' form Imm. P. 11A, and shall be signed by the parent or guardian and placed on file with the school immunization health record.

Summary of Immunizations RequiredDTP/DT/DtaP (diphtheria, tetanus, pertussis) four doses.Polio three doses.Hepatitis B three doses.Hib (Haemophilus influenzae type b) age-appropriate dose (1-3 doses)MMR (measles, mumps, rubella) one dose on or after first birthday.More items...
